Github Alice Github Alice is an android app that turns your phone into an external autofocus controller for any camera. it uses the external depth information to measure distance and wirelessly controls a focus motor—no camera firmware integration required. In this paper, we propose a method to estimate not only a depth map but an aif image from a set of images with different focus positions (known as a focal stack). we design a shared architecture to exploit the relationship between depth and aif estimation. Abstract yet important task in computer vision. most of the previous works try to estimate depth from input images and assume images are all in focus (aif), which is ess common in real world applications. on the other hand, a few works take defocus blur into account and consider.

We present distill any depth, a new sota monocular depth estimation model trained with our proposed knowledge distillation algorithms. it was introduced in the paper distill any depth: distillation creates a stronger monocular depth estimator. models with various sizes are available in this repo. This work proposes a completely self supervised framework that estimates depth purely from a sparse focal stack, and uses a neural model to predict the depth and aif image, and utilizes an optical model to validate and refine the prediction. In this work, we investigate the domain gap caused by off axis aberrations that will affect the decision of the best focused frame in a focal stack. we then explore bridging this domain gap.
